Overview

Noom is a comprehensive health and fitness application designed to help users build sustainable, healthy habits through personalized plans rooted in psychology and backed by science. The app focuses on behavior change, offering tools for better eating, increased physical activity, and improved mental well-being without pressure or guilt.

Key features include AI-powered food logging, step tracking, body scans for health insights, and access to coaching or medication if eligible. Noom also provides supportive communities, meal plans, and integration with popular health devices. Whether you're starting your wellness journey or seeking structured support, Noom adapts to individual needs, making it a versatile tool for weight loss, habit formation, and overall health improvement.

Features

Noom stands out with its diverse range of innovative features tailored to promote long-term health changes. One of its core functionalities is AI food logging, which includes over a million food items, enabling users to track calories and macros effortlessly. Additionally, the app offers step tracking and rewards, motivating users to stay active daily.

For those seeking more advanced support, Noom provides access to GLP-1 medications like Ozempic® or Wegovy®, alongside virtual coaching and health consultations. The Body Scan feature delivers instant health insights, while Noom Move offers 1,000+ fitness, stretching, and meditation classes. With daily lessons on psychology, water tracking, and integration with Apple Health, Fitbit, and Garmin, Noom ensures a holistic approach to wellness that empowers users to take control of their health journey.
